URL Optimization is often overlooked when optimizing your website for search engines, but it plays a crucial role in improving your website’s rankings and user experience. This guide will explore the best practices for creating SEO-friendly URLs, understanding URL structure for search engines, and the power of SEO-friendly URLs.

Creating descriptive and meaningful URLs can help both search engines and users easily understand what a page is about. A well-optimized URL structure can also improve the click-through rate from search engine results pages.

Key Takeaways

Understanding URL Structure for Search Engines

URL structure plays a crucial role in search engine optimization (SEO). Search engines, like Google and Bing, use URLs to understand a web page’s content and determine its relevance to a user’s search query. As such, it’s essential that URLs are structured in a logical and organized manner that makes it easy for search engines to crawl and understand.

When crafting URLs for a website, meticulous attention to the page hierarchy is paramount. Usually, the website’s homepage assumes the role of the top-level page, succeeded by category pages, subcategories, and individual product or content pages. The architecture of these URLs, mirroring this hierarchical arrangement, serves as a roadmap for search engines, aiding them in comprehending the site’s structure and the interconnections among its pages.

An expert digital marketing agency is well-versed in this aspect of web optimization. Such agencies possess an innate familiarity with designing URLs that align seamlessly with the website’s hierarchy, maximizing search engine visibility and user experience. By leveraging their expertise, a digital marketing agency can ensure that the website’s URL structure optimally communicates its organization to search engines, fostering improved rankings and enhanced online presence.

URL Structure Best Practices for SEO

To optimize URLs for SEO, several best practices should be followed:

Following these best practices can help ensure that URLs are easily understood by search engines, leading to better visibility and higher rankings.

Example of Poor URL Structure: Example of Good URL Structure:
https://www.example.com/product?id=1234&category=2&size=medium&color=red https://www.example.com/mens-shirts/red-shirt

The above table provides an example of a poor URL structure compared to a good one. The first URL uses multiple parameters and IDs to identify the product, which can confuse users and search engines. The second URL uses descriptive words to identify the product, making it easier to understand and more SEO-friendly.

Optimizing Website URLs for Better SEO

Website owners must optimize their URLs to improve their search engine optimization. A URL is the address of a web page and is an essential aspect of SEO.

One of the primary ways to optimize URLs for SEO is to include relevant keywords. Doing so gives search engines and users a clear idea of what the page is about. However, avoiding keyword stuffing and using only relevant keywords in the URL is essential.

Another best practice is to use hyphens to separate words in the URL. Hyphens help search engines understand the various words in the URL, making it easier to crawl and index the page. On the other hand, underscores can confuse, making it difficult for search engines to differentiate between words in the URL.

In addition, it is crucial to keep URLs concise and descriptive. Short URLs are easier to remember and share and provide a better user experience. On the other hand, long and convoluted URLs can negatively impact user experience and search engine rankings.

Website owners must also avoid using stop words such as “a,” “an,” and “the” in URLs. Stop words make URLs longer and do not add any value in terms of SEO. Keeping URLs short while accurately describing the page’s content is best.

The Power of SEO-Friendly URLs

SEO-friendly URLs have a significant impact on search engine rankings and user experience. When URLs are optimized for both search engines and users, they can help increase visibility and attract more organic traffic to your website.

One of the most critical factors in creating SEO-friendly URLs is URL formatting. URLs that are easily read, memorable, and descriptive are more likely to be clicked on and shared by users. Additionally, search engines can better understand the content of a page based on its URL.

When creating SEO-friendly URLs, using hyphens instead of underscores is essential. Search engines more easily recognize hyphens as word separators. At the same time, underscores can be interpreted as part of a single word. Using relevant keywords in the URL can also improve search engine visibility. Still, avoiding keyword stuffing and keeping the URL concise and descriptive is essential.

Another critical aspect of creating SEO-friendly URLs is ensuring that they are unique. If multiple pages on a website have the same or similar URLs, it can confuse search engines and make it difficult for users to find the right page.

In addition to improving SEO, using SEO-friendly URLs can also improve user experience. When users can quickly understand the content of a page based on its URL and easily remember the URL for future reference, they are more likely to return to the website and recommend it to others.

Creating an Optimized URL Structure

It is important to start with thorough keyword research to create an optimised URL structure. Use tools like Google Keyword Planner or SEMrush to identify the keywords relevant to your content and with high search volume. Once you have your list of keywords, it’s time to incorporate them into your URLs strategically.

Here are some URL keyword optimization tips:

  1. Use the primary keyword in the domain name: Having your primary keyword in your domain name can provide a ranking boost. If you’re starting a new website, include your primary keyword in the domain name.
  2. Incorporate keywords into subfolders: Include relevant keywords in the folder names if your website has subfolders. For example, if you have a blog, create a folder named “/blog” instead of “/posts”.
  3. Use hyphens to separate words: When creating URLs, use hyphens to separate words instead of underscores. Search engines read hyphens as word separators, whereas underscores can make it harder for search engines to understand the URL context.
  4. Keep URLs concise and descriptive: Aim for concise but descriptive URLs. A good rule of thumb is to keep URLs under 60 characters in length. Avoid using special characters or vague terms like “click here”.

Following these URL optimization techniques can create a well-organized and easy-to-understand URL structure that will improve your SEO and user experience.


Optimizing URLs is a critical aspect of SEO that should not be overlooked. By following the best practices and techniques outlined in this guide, businesses can improve search engine rankings and enhance user experience.

Implementing a URL optimization strategy

To start, businesses should consider creating a logical and organized URL structure easily understood by search engines and users. Keeping URLs concise and descriptive while incorporating relevant keywords is essential to improve search engine visibility and click-through rates.

The benefits of SEO-friendly URLs

SEO-friendly URLs significantly increase search engine rankings, website traffic and conversion rates. Additionally, using user-friendly and memorable URLs enhances user experience and improves the likelihood of repeat visits.

Take action today

By optimising URLs, businesses can unlock the full potential of their websites and achieve greater success in their online endeavours. Start implementing the best practices and techniques outlined in this guide today to ensure your website is optimized for SEO and user experience.


What is URL optimization?

URL optimization refers to creating search engine-friendly and user-friendly website URLs. It involves using keywords, organizing the URL structure, and keeping URLs concise and descriptive.

Why is URL optimization important for SEO?

URL optimization is important for SEO because it helps search engines understand the content and relevance of a webpage. Optimized URLs can improve search engine rankings and visibility, increasing organic traffic and potential conversions.

How can I create SEO-friendly URLs?

To create SEO-friendly URLs, you should include relevant keywords, use hyphens instead of underscores, and keep the URLs concise and descriptive. Creating a logical and organized URL structure that search engines can easily navigate is also essential.

Does URL structure impact search engine optimization?

Yes, URL structure plays a role in search engine optimization. A well-structured URL that indicates the web page’s content can help search engines understand its relevance and improve its visibility in search results.

What are the benefits of using SEO-friendly URLs?

SEO-friendly URLs can increase search engine rankings, increase organic traffic, and improve user experience. SEO-friendly URLs are more likely to be clicked on by users and can contribute to better user engagement and conversions.

How do I create an optimized URL structure?

To create an optimized URL structure, you should conduct keyword research and strategically incorporate relevant keywords into your URLs. It is also important to keep the URL structure logical and organized, using categories and subcategories if applicable.

Discover more from Customers 2U Now

Subscribe now to keep reading and get access to the full archive.

Continue reading